广搜水过去了,状态很少.
#include <iostream>
#include <memory.h>
#include <cstdio>
#include <map>
using namespace std;
const int MAX = 10001001;
const char * ins[] ={"fill A", "fill B", "empty A", "empty B", "pour A B", "pour B A"};
struct Node{
int v, i, fa;
Node(int v_ = 0, int i_ = 0, int fa_ = -1):v(v_), i(i_), fa(fa_){}
}q[1000];
map<int, bool> vis;
int CA, CB, N;
inline void put_into_queue(int A, int B, int f, int & r, int i){
Node n;
n.v = A * 10000 + B;
n.i = i;
n.fa = f;
if(!vis[n.v]){
q[r++] = n;
vis[n.v] = 1;
}
}
int bfs(){
//memset(vis, 0, sizeof(vis));
vis.clear();
int f = 0, r = 0;
q[r++] = Node(0, 0, -1);
vis[0] = 1;
while(f < r){
Node n = q[f];
int A = n.v / 10000;
int B = n.v % 10000;
if(B == N)return f;
//fill A
put_into_queue(CA, B, f, r, 0);
//fill B
put_into_queue(A, CB, f, r, 1);
//empty A
put_into_queue(0, B, f, r, 2);
//empty B
put_into_queue(A, 0, f, r, 3);
//pour A into B
put_into_queue(A - min(A, CB - B), B + min(A, CB - B), f, r, 4);
//pour B into A
put_into_queue(A + min(B, CA - A), B - min(B, CA - A), f, r, 5);
++f;
}
}
void print_path(int i){
if(i == 0)return;
print_path(q[i].fa);
printf("%s\n", ins[q[i].i]);
}
int main(int argc, char const *argv[]){
while(scanf("%d%d%d", &CA, &CB, &N) == 3){
int p = bfs();
print_path(p);
printf("success\n");
}
return 0;
}
